Health Specialties Teachers, Postsecondary Salary in Puerto Rico
BLS OEWS May 2025 • 4 metro areas • Puerto Rico
Health Specialties Teachers, Postsecondary in Puerto Rico earn a median salary of $84,290 per year on average across 4 metro and nonmetro areas, -20.2% vs the national median of $105,620. An estimated 1,780 health specialties teachers, postsecondary are employed across Puerto Rico, with salaries ranging from $53,640 to $101,320 depending on location.

inHealth Specialties Teachers, Postsecondary salaries by city in Puerto Rico
| Metro area | Median salary | 25th pct | 75th pct | Employed |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Arecibo, PR | $101,320 | $73,440 | $165,620 | 50 |
| San Juan, PR | $97,720 | $60,240 | $99,510 | 1,560 |
| Mayaguez, PR | $84,480 | $58,410 | $135,480 | 40 |
| Ponce, PR | $53,640 | $30,970 | $106,200 | 130 |
